Understanding Power Usage in PC’s

When it comes to understanding power usage in PCs, it’s essential to recognize how different components contribute to overall energy consumption. The processor, graphics card, and hard drive are among the most power-hungry parts of a computer.

The amount of RAM installed also plays a role in power usage, as well as peripherals like monitors and printers. Being aware of these factors can help you make informed decisions about optimizing your PC’s energy efficiency.

Additionally, the settings on your computer can impact its power consumption. Adjusting screen brightness, enabling sleep mode when idle, and managing background processes are simple ways to reduce energy usage without compromising performance.

Tips to Reduce Power Consumption in a PC

Looking to make your PC more energy-efficient? Here are some handy tips to help reduce power consumption and lower your carbon footprint.

First off, adjust your PC’s power settings. Set it to sleep or hibernate mode when not in use. This simple tweak can significantly cut down on unnecessary energy usage.

Another tip is to unplug peripherals like printers and external hard drives when they’re not actively being used. These devices still draw power even when idle, so disconnecting them can save electricity.

Consider upgrading to energy-efficient components like SSDs instead of traditional hard drives. They consume less power and also boost overall performance.

Importance of Choosing Energy-Efficient Components

When it comes to reducing power consumption in your PC, choosing energy-efficient components is key. Opting for components that are designed to consume less power can make a significant difference in the overall energy usage of your computer system.

Start by selecting a high-efficiency power supply unit (PSU) that meets your computing needs without wasting excess energy. Look for PSUs with an 80 Plus certification, indicating their efficiency levels under different load conditions.

Additionally, consider using solid-state drives (SSDs) instead of traditional hard disk drives (HDDs). SSDs not only offer faster performance but also consume less power, contributing to a more eco-friendly computing experience.

Another important component to focus on is the graphics card. Choose a GPU model known for its energy efficiency without sacrificing performance. This will help lower the overall power consumption of your PC while still delivering optimal graphics capabilities.

Utilizing Sleep Mode and Power Saving Settings

Do you know that putting your PC to sleep or utilizing power-saving settings can significantly reduce its energy consumption? When you step away from your computer, instead of leaving it running at full power, consider enabling sleep mode. This feature allows your PC to enter a low-power state, saving energy while still maintaining data in memory.

Power-saving settings are another simple yet effective way to decrease the amount of electricity your computer consumes. Adjusting these settings can automatically dim the screen brightness, turn off display after a period of inactivity, and even put hard drives to sleep when not in use. By customizing these options based on your usage patterns, you can maximize energy efficiency without compromising performance.

The Benefits of Using Smart Power Strips

If you’re looking to take your energy-saving efforts up a notch, consider incorporating smart power strips into your setup. These innovative devices go beyond traditional power strips by actively monitoring and managing the electricity consumption of connected devices.

By using smart power strips, you can easily control when devices receive power, helping to eliminate standby power usage. This means that even when your electronics are turned off, they aren’t silently draining energy in the background.

Moreover, some smart power strips offer features like scheduling functionality and remote access through mobile apps or voice assistants. This level of control allows you to tailor your energy usage according to your specific needs and lifestyle.
